TCW Strategic Income Fund, Inc. (NYSE:TSI - Get Free Report)'s share price crossed below its 200-day moving average during trading on Tuesday . The stock has a 200-day moving average of $4.92 and traded as low as $4.91. TCW Strategic Income Fund shares last traded at $4.94, with a volume of 90,461 shares traded.

TCW Strategic Income Fund Stock Down 0.2%

The business's fifty day simple moving average is $4.96 and its 200 day simple moving average is $4.92.

TCW Strategic Income Fund Dividend Announcement

The firm also recently disclosed a quarterly dividend, which was paid on Friday, October 10th. Shareholders of record on Tuesday, September 30th were issued a $0.065 dividend. This represents a $0.26 dividend on an annualized basis and a yield of 5.3%. The ex-dividend date of this dividend was Tuesday, September 30th.

TCW Strategic Income Fund Company Profile

(Get Free Report)

TCW Strategic Income Fund, Inc is a close-ended balanced mutual fund launched by The TCW Group, Inc The fund is managed by TCW Investment Management Company. It invests in the public equity and fixed income markets of the United States. The fund makes its investments in securities of companies operating across diversified sectors.
